What is the smallest distance two points can be separated and still resolved using light microscopy?

The resolution of a microscope or lens is the smallest distance by which two points can be separated and still be distinguished as separate objects.

Why are viruses not resolved by a light compound microscope?

Unlike other unicellular organisms like bacteria, viruses are commonly referred to as particles rather than cells. These particles (virion) are also not alive given that they are unable to grow or multiply on their own. Their size also makes a majority of viruses impossible to see under a light microscope.

What can you see with a light microscope?

You can see most bacteria and some organelles like mitochondria plus the human egg. You can not see the very smallest bacteria, viruses, macromolecules, ribosomes, proteins, and of course atoms.

What is the difference between cheek cell and onion cell?

The main difference between onion cell and human cell is that the onion cell is a plant cell with a cell wall made up of cellulose whereas the human cheek cell is an animal cell without a cell wall. Furthermore, the onion cells are brick-like in shape while the human cheek cells are rounded.

Is a cheek cell bigger than an onion cell?

Onion cells have a large permanent vacuole at the center, so its nucleus is squeezed to the edge of the cell. Cheek cells have no large, permanent vacuoles and its nucleus is roughly at the center of the cell.
